Description

This course will provide the experiential founda- tion for all practicum and internship experiences. Students learn communication and interpersonal skills and practice techniques of counseling under faculty supervision. Demonstration of these skills is a prerequisite for enrollment in Couns- eling Practicum I. Students will also examine their intrapersonal issues and interpersonal styles. Open only to students in the Master of Arts in Counseling and M.Ed. in School Counseling programs. Fall, Spring Prerequisites: COUN 5380, COUN 5382, and 12 additional hours in the program.
